3. Product Description

Constellation is a visual notes app that shows up to five pinned or recently updated notes in an orbital field and provides a conventional searchable note list. The App is distributed through the Apple App Store for iPhone and iPad.

20.5 Mass-Arbitration Protocol

If 25 or more similar arbitration demands are filed against Company Parties by the same or coordinated counsel or entities, the AAA Mass Arbitration Supplementary Rules apply. A process arbitrator will decide administrative and procedural issues, including filing completeness, fee allocation as permitted by AAA rules, batching, sequencing, bellwether procedures, mediation timing, and other process-management issues.

Unless AAA rules require otherwise or the process arbitrator orders otherwise, similar claims may be batched for staged proceedings, bellwether merits determinations, global mediation, and efficient administration. Each claimant's claim remains an individual claim, and no class, consolidated, collective, representative, or joint merits arbitration is permitted.
